When I made more tests, I find that this problem happens after table got split.

Here is the DDL I use to create table and index:
C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S t1 (  
uid BIGINT NOT NULL,  
timestamp BIGINT NOT NULL, 
eventName VARCHAR
CONSTRAINT my_pk PRIMARY KEY (uid,  timestamp)) COMPRESSION='SNAPPY';

CREATE INDEX timestamp_index ON t1 (timestamp) INCLUDE (eventName)

Attach is the sample data I used for test. It has about 4000 rows, when the 
timestamp_index table has one region, the query returns correct result: 
1433334048443, but when I manually split it into 4 regions (use hbase tool), it 
returns 1433333024961.
